I have to say that in a few months we'll all be freaking out over how OP codex tyranids is.

Going back several codexes:
Eldar harlies were so OP they were going to break the game
Lash was going to destroy everything in it's path
Nob bikers were all the rage
IG air cav was unbeatable in theory

Something new is always scary at first. As we play against it we will adjust our game and the next codex will scare us all.

It's not op even the feared JoWW.. It's true it's a 24 in line but a line none the less. If someone is playing the sw they know it's likely in the list so to beat it you offset your troops and spread them out. It's not that great vs eldar, sm, csm tyranids etc. It's only maybe a bother to slow I armies like necrons. Monstrous creatures get a bonus to shrug it off. The guy who is using it only has 2 wounds with no invuln save. He's very soft. If someone tried to beast out the units they would cause their units to be over priced and cripple themselves badly. It's a strong codex but it's not op. A good player is still a good player so if your playing a good sw player hes beating you with his skills not just a codex. I own the army and codex so I'm basing what I'm saying from play and reading the codex a ridiculous amount of times. Their termies don't deepstrike, almost no one is insta death proof, their hqs are in the range of ridiculous pt cost, range is their bane, etc Instead of griping about a percieved imbalance why not realize that one kinda iffy model will not break the game. Oh and one more piece on the hqs.. they can't spam the jaws, wargear, etc like lash, nob bikers etc.
